Senior Cloud Architect
Aqua Security
Senior Cloud Architect
- Engineering
- Ramat-Gan, Israel
- Full Time
- ID: 59-TL-ISR-3
Description
Aqua Security is the leader in cloud-native security, protecting modern applications across containers, Kubernetes, serverless, and public cloud environments.
We are seeking a highly experienced Senior Cloud Architect to join our Platform Technologies Group and shape the architectural foundation of Aqua’s SaaS Platform.
This is a strategic, high-impact role focused on designing scalable, resilient, and data-driven cloud architectures that power large-scale enterprise security workloads. You will define architectural standards, influence long-term platform evolution, and ensure our systems are built for performance, reliability, and continuous innovation.
You will collaborate closely with Engineering, Product, and Security Research leadership to drive architectural excellence across the organization.
What You Will Own
- Lead the architectural strategy and evolution of Aqua’s SaaS platform.
- Design scalable system structures with a strong focus on data modeling, storage strategies, and high-performance workloads.
- Define architecture standards, best practices, and governance guidelines across engineering teams.
- Architect high-volume, real-time, and analytical data pipelines.
- Design and optimize schemas, indexing strategies, caching layers, and storage patterns.
- Evaluate and introduce technologies that improve scalability, performance, and observability.
- Provide hands-on technical leadership from concept through production deployment.
- Conduct PoCs and architectural evaluations to guide long-term strategic decisions.
- Mentor engineering teams on distributed systems design, microservices patterns, and data architecture.
- Align architectural direction with business goals and product strategy.
- Design AI-enabled and agentic workflows with strong considerations for cost efficiency, isolation, resilience, and runtime safety.
Requirements
What We’re Looking For
- 8+ years of experience designing and building large-scale distributed systems.
- Proven expertise in complex data architecture design (schema design, indexing, caching, governance).
- Strong backend development experience (Go, Java, or similar).
- Deep experience with modern data storage technologies (PostgreSQL, MongoDB, Elasticsearch, Kafka, ClickHouse, or similar).
- Strong understanding of microservices, event-driven systems, and SaaS architecture patterns.
- Hands-on experience in cloud-native environments (Docker, Kubernetes, AWS/GCP/Azure).
- Experience leading architectural alignment across multiple engineering teams.
- Excellent communication, documentation, and cross-functional leadership skills.
- Strong understanding of modern AI-driven architectures, including LLM orchestration, tool execution frameworks, and runtime safety considerations.
- Ability to design AI-enabled systems with performance, isolation, and resilience at scale.
- B.Sc. in Computer Science or equivalent experience (advanced degree or elite technical unit background – advantage).